ISLAMABAD – The Rawalpindi-Islamabad Union of Journalists (RIUJ) has expressed concern over a slanderous social media campaign against senior Geo News journalist Talat Hussain.
In a meeting presided over by RIUJ President Mubarak Zeb Khan, the house demanded that those behind this dirty campaign be traced and punished.
Earlier, Talat informed the meeting on how he was being targeted. The meeting was concerned that if allowed to go unchecked, other journalists could also be trolled soon.
The meeting, besides the office-bearers of RIUJ, was also attended by Afzal Butt, President Pakistan Federal Union of Journalists (PFUJ), senior journalists Nasir Malik, Muhammad Riaz, Hamid Mir and Kashif Abbasi.
